Almer Road is in Poole and in Poole district. BH15 4JR is located in the Hamworthy elect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Poole.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Almer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Almer Road was 37.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 49.4% lower than the Hamworthy average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Almer Road has the 12th lowest crime rate of 39 local areas in Hamworthy and the 452nd lowest crime rate of 1,191 local areas in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 20.4 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-60.4%.

Employment

BH15 4JR area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in BH15 4JR area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 41%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
